Mitsuo Katsui was one of the leading graphic designers in Japanese graphic design especially in exploring digital design as a form of expression. He is involved in many aspects of graphic design and worked as the art director for international exposition including Japan World Exposition in Osaka 1970. His style in graphic design came from his obsession with cameras during his student days. His fascination with light and colors grew into his colorful and abstract works that we see today.
